3. Material Selection: Quality and Style

The materials you choose play a pivotal role in defining the luxury of your bathroom. Opt for high-quality, durable materials that also showcase elegance. Natural stone like marble or granite, high-end tiles, and bespoke fixtures can all contribute to an opulent feel. In a city like Seattle, where the climate can be damp, selecting moisture-resistant materials is crucial. Additionally, consider eco-friendly options like recycled glass tiles or sustainable woods, aligning your luxury bathroom with Seattle’s ethos of environmental consciousness.

4. Lighting: Setting the Mood

Lighting in a luxury bathroom should be both functional and atmospheric. Incorporate a combination of overhead, task, and accent lighting to create a versatile and inviting space. Dimmer switches can add an element of control, allowing you to adjust the mood of the room as needed. Consider adding features like backlit mirrors or under-cabinet lighting for a touch of sophistication. Natural lighting should also be maximized – if privacy allows, a skylight or large windows can open up the space and bring in the beautiful, often-muted Seattle light.

5. High-Tech Features for Modern Comfort

In today’s world, technology plays a significant role in luxury. Consider adding high-tech features to your bathroom for enhanced comfort and convenience. Digital showers that allow temperature and flow control, heated floors for those chilly Seattle mornings, or even smart mirrors with built-in LED displays can all elevate your bathroom experience. Remember, integrating technology should not compromise the aesthetic but rather blend seamlessly with the overall design.

6. Innovative Storage Solutions

A clutter-free space is key to maintaining the luxury feel of your bathroom. Innovative storage solutions that blend seamlessly with the design are essential. Custom-built cabinetry, hidden compartments, and integrated shelving can provide ample space for your essentials without disrupting the aesthetic flow. For a truly luxurious touch, consider incorporating built-in laundry hampers, pull-out trays for easy access, and under-sink storage to maximize space efficiency.

9. Eco-Friendly and Sustainable Practices

In a city known for its environmental consciousness, incorporating eco-friendly and sustainable practices into your luxury bathroom is both responsible and rewarding. Consider water-efficient fixtures, LED lighting, and materials with a lower environmental impact. Features like low-flow toilets and showerheads can significantly reduce water usage without compromising on luxury. By choosing sustainable options, you align your luxury bathroom with Seattle’s commitment to environmental stewardship.
